Pro Tip: The sensor array requires 3x AA batteries (not usually included). Use Lithium batteries (not Alkaline) if you live in an area with freezing winters. Alkaline batteries leak and fail below 32°F (0°C).

Chapter 2: Sensor Array Installation – The Most Critical Step 80% of support requests for the WH1150 stem from poor sensor placement. The instruction manual often glosses over where to mount the unit. Here is the best practice. Location Rules (The "5-7-100" Rule):

Height: Mount the sensor array 5 feet (1.5m) above the ground for temperature accuracy, but 7 feet (2m) for wind accuracy. Compromise at 6 feet. Distance from Obstructions: The array must be at least 100 feet (30m) away from large buildings, trees, or hills that block wind or create shade. Away from Artifacts: Do not mount near air conditioning exhaust vents, dryer vents, asphalt, or dark roofing materials. These create false high-temperature readings. Step-by-Step Sensor Array Assembly:

Attach the wind cups (the spinning part) to the top of the array. You should hear a click. Spin them manually – they should rotate freely for several seconds. Insert 3x AA batteries into the compartment on the bottom of the sensor array. After inserting, a red LED inside the radiation shield should blink once every 16 seconds . (If it blinks rapidly, the batteries are low or polarity is reversed). Reattach the battery cover and tighten the small screw to prevent moisture ingress. Secure the sensor array to the mounting pole using the U-bolt and nuts. The arrow marked "N" on the sensor must point True North (not magnetic north) for accurate wind direction.
